I have a rooted Droid RAZR (spyder) and I installed cyanogenmod on it. There was a gapps error and I deleted everything off of it. I didn't know the screen was on and just black so the battery drained. I have put it on the charger all night and it still holds a 10 second charge. I have the stock ROM on my desktop and I want to flash it via ADB. The problem is that it will not let me get into recovery mode then the sideboot thing. It just shuts off. Please help!!! You may need to get a factory adapter from TBH to be able to flash..... Is sounds like you either deleted or corrupted the software that controls battery charging OR...... Your battery has gone bad........
